Output 0c27aa643a6edc845f19d65c5e4778cf5f272da37686a319e9a18e88b530b4a2:0

value
2709512076
script pubkey
OP_0 OP_PUSHBYTES_20 edacf5c158c6b1f40d088b5552dd2055c524092a
address
tb1qakk0ts2cc6clgrgg3d249hfq2hzjgzf27pw4q7
transaction
0c27aa643a6edc845f19d65c5e4778cf5f272da37686a319e9a18e88b530b4a2
confirmations
111454
spent
true